About Quality Addiction Management (QAM) West Milwaukee
Quality Addiction Management (QAM), part of the Acadia Healthcare network, is a drug rehab in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. The West Milwaukee Center provides ambulatory medical detox, medication-assisted treatment (MAT), inpatient (IP) and outpatient (OP) programs, and aftercare for young adults and adults. Specialized services are available for veterans.
At QAM-West Milwaukee, clients receive supervision and a structured environment to manage their with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. Clinicians administer FDA-approved prescriptions, such as methadone, Suboxone, buprenorphine, and naltrexone, while counselors provide emotional wellness training to address co-occurring mental and behavioral health disorders. Clients with less acute cases may be eligible for take-home dosing.
After detox, clients transition into an outpatient program that emphasizes long-term recovery. QAM provides individual and group therapy, and peer support, and promotes healthy daily living habits and routines. The center can provide referrals to other Acadia facilities or to outside treatment centers for substance abuse.
QAM – West Milwaukee is acc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F), The Joint Commission, the National Alliance on Medical Illness (NAMI), and the National Association of Addiction Treatment Providers.
QAM – West Milwaukee offers self-pay and financing options. The center accepts Medicare and Medicaid and is in a network with Aetna, BlueCross/Blue Shield, Cigna, Humana, TRICARE, and United Healthcare. Please check your insurance provider for coverage and out-of-network benefits.
